How it works
Scenario analysis lets teams test different configurations, strategies, and interventions in simulation. Competing options can be compared side by side to support better planning and lower-risk decisions.
Evaluate
Specify variants, configurations, or process changes to evaluate.
Simulate
Execute each scenario under comparable conditions.
Validate
Analyze KPIs, risks, and side effects across options.
